# Description file for tinycore extension ($ tcbuild sample.desc) # Source PACKAGE="cryptsetup" #RENAME_TO="isc-dhcp4" SEP="-" VERSION="1.4.1" STYPE="http" MIRROR="cryptsetup.googlecode.com/files" PKG_EXT=".tar.bz2" # Dependencies, Build flags, dev auto-added BUILD_DEPS="libgcrypt popt lvm2 bash" RUN_DEPS="libgcrypt popt lvm2" MAKE_TEST_CMD="true" FLAGS="" # Packaging DEV_MASK="-name *.h -o -name *.c -o -name *.la -o -name *.a -o -name *.m4 -o -name *.pc -o -name *.rh" LOCALE_MASK="-name locale -type d" DOC_MASK="( -name man -o -name manual -o -name doc -o -name info ) -a -type d" CONF_MASK="-name *.conf" CONF_MAND_MASK="" #NO_DESTDIR=1 #NO_PERL=1 #NO_AC=1 #NO_RIGHTS=1 #NO_LIB_CHECK=1 #NO_SOURCE=1 #NO_OVERWRITE_LOCAL=1 #NO_DBG_PKG=1 #UPX_COMPRESS=1 # Info DESCRIPTION="cryptsetup - Files and scripts for setting up encrypted volumes" AUTHORS="Various" MAINTAINER="gutmensch" HOMEPAGE="http://code.google.com/p/" LICENSE="GPL" COMMENTS="Use cryptsetup to easily encrypt partitions or disks. BE CAREFUL. YOU MAY LOSE DATA WHEN YOU CHOOSE A WRONG DISK! Example for a hard disk /dev/sdd: $ sudo su $ cryptsetup luksFormat /dev/sdd $ cryptsetup luksOpen /dev/sdd cryptedsdd $ mkfs.ext4 /dev/mapper/cryptedsdd $ mkdir /mnt/cryptedsdd $ mount /dev/mapper/cryptedsdd /mnt/cryptedsdd " CHANGE="__TODAY__ " ##### changelog, dont modify! is done by script! ##### #CHANGELOG[2]="2012/04/06 Bump to 1.4.1" #CHANGELOG[1]="2011/06/25 Bump to 1.3.0" #CHANGELOG[0]="2010/06/14 Initial version 1.1.2" ############### end of changelog ##################### configure_special_source () { true # dummy_file filename # cat ${TCB_SOURCE}/blubb.file [ $? -eq 0 ] && success || fail } work_special_build () { true # to_new_package "-name bla -o -name blu" newpkg "dep1 dep2" # create_start_script $PACKAGE # echo "my command" >> ${SS1} # create_wbar_icon $PACKAGE $ICONPATH $EXECUTE # cat < ${TCB_BLDDIR}/${PACKAGE}/usr/local/etc/ # EOF [ $? -eq 0 ] && success || fail } package_special_build () { true [ $? -eq 0 ] && success || fail }